#--------------------- Loading the data ---------------------------#
# %pip install tensorflow pandas numpy matplotlib seaborn numpy scikit-learn hyperopt tensorflow_addons pydot graphviz visualkeras reload imblearn neurokit2
import helpers as h
import numpy as np
try:
X_train, X_val, X_test, y_train, y_val, y_test, p_train, p_val, p_test = h.prepare_train_val_test_sets(filenames=['input/dl_X_wl24_sr32_original.pkl', 'input/dl_y_wl24_sr32_original.pkl', 'input/dl_p_wl24_sr32_original.pkl'])
X_train, X_val, X_test = h.handle_outliers_and_impute(X_train, X_val, X_test, num_mad=4, verbose=True)
X_train, X_val, X_test_raw = h.scale_features(X_train, X_val, X_test, p_train, p_val, p_test, normalise=False)
# Concatenate X_train and X_val to create a new X_train, as well as p_train and p_val to create a new p_train, and y_train and y_val to create a new y_train
X_train_raw = np.concatenate((X_train, X_val), axis=0)
p_train = np.concatenate((p_train, p_val), axis=0)
y_train = np.concatenate((y_train, y_val), axis=0)
except Exception as e:
print(f"An error occurred: {e}")
else:
print("No errors occurred. Data partitioned successfully.")
# Print statement for lengths of all sets
# print(f'Length of X_train: {len(X_train)}')
# print(f'Length of X_val: {len(X_val)}')
# print(f'Length of X_test: {len(X_test)}')
# print(f'Length of y_train: {len(y_train)}')
# print(f'Length of y_val: {len(y_val)}')
# print(f'Length of y_test: {len(y_test)}')
# print(f'Length of p_train: {len(p_train)}')
# print(f'Length of p_val: {len(p_val)}')
# print(f'Length of p_test: {len(p_test)}')
# print(f'Length of X_train_raw: {len(X_train_raw)}')
# ----------------- DEEP LEARNING -----------------------
import os # https://discuss.tensorflow.org/t/valueerror-when-saving-autoencoder-tf-example/18618
import pickle
from keras.callbacks import EarlyStopping
from LSTM_VAE import LSTM_VAE
from tensorflow import keras
import tensorflow as tf
# Defining hyperparameters
with open("240507_13:08_hyperopt_best_params.pkl", 'rb') as f:
params = pickle.load(f)
# Define the choices for each parameter
choices = {
'batch_size': [32, 64],
'int_dim': [25, 50, 75, 100, 125, 150, 175, 200],
'latent_dim': [7, 8, 10, 12, 14, 18, 24, 32, 48, 72, 96, 120],
'reconstruction_wt': [1, 2, 3],
'optimizer': ['Adam', 'RMSprop']
}
# Convert indices to actual parameter values
for param, choices in choices.items():
params[param] = choices[params[param]]
print("BEST PARAMETERS:\n", params)
# Initializing and compiling the model
vae = LSTM_VAE(lstm_input_shape=X_train_raw.shape, int_dim=int(params['int_dim']), latent_dim=int(params['latent_dim']), reconstruction_wt = int(params['reconstruction_wt']), seed=42)
if params['optimizer'] == 'Adam':
opt = keras.optimizers.Adam(learning_rate=params['learning_rate'])
elif params['optimizer'] == 'RMSprop':
opt = keras.optimizers.RMSprop(learning_rate=params['learning_rate'])
vae.compile(optimizer=opt, run_eagerly=True)
# Define the checkpoint callback
base_model_name = f"model.bs{params['batch_size']}.id{params['int_dim']}.ld{params['latent_dim']}.lr{params['learning_rate']:.3f}.rw{params['reconstruction_wt']}"
# Defining Early stopping
early_stopping = EarlyStopping(monitor='loss', mode="min", patience=10, restore_best_weights = True)
# Fitting the model
vae.fit(x=X_train_raw, y=y_train, batch_size=int(params['batch_size']), callbacks=[early_stopping], epochs=1000, verbose=2)
# ---------------------- MACHINE LEARNING EVALUATION -----------------------------
import pickle
from xgboost import XGBClassifier
from sklearn.linear_model import LogisticRegression
from sklearn.ensemble import RandomForestClassifier
from sklearn.svm import SVC
from sklearn.utils import shuffle
from sklearn.metrics import (
confusion_matrix,
balanced_accuracy_score,
f1_score,
average_precision_score,
roc_auc_score,
roc_curve,
precision_recall_curve
)
import warnings
from datetime import datetime
# Get the current date and time
now = datetime.now()
date_time = now.strftime("%y%m%d_%H%M")
warnings.filterwarnings("ignore", category=RuntimeWarning)
warnings.filterwarnings("ignore", category=UserWarning)
warnings.filterwarnings("ignore")
# Load the best parameters
with open('output/ml/240518_1558_ml_best_params_(model.bs32.id50.ld18.lr0.002.rw1).pkl', 'rb') as f:
best_params_dict = pickle.load(f)
# Define the models
models = {
'xgb': XGBClassifier,
'glm': LogisticRegression,
'rf': RandomForestClassifier,
'svm': SVC
}
def train_models(models, best_params, X_train_raw, y_train, X_test_raw, y_test):
trained_models = {}
confusion_matrices = {}
metrics = {}
for model_name, model_class in models.items():
params = best_params.get(model_name, {})
window_size = params.pop('window_size')
fraction_synthetic = params.pop('fraction_synthetic')
print("NEW ITERATION ---------------------------------------")
print("BEFORE ANY PREPROCESSING: ", len(X_train_raw), len(y_train))
X_train = h.prepare_for_ml(X=X_train_raw, y=y_train, wl=window_size) # p_train, y_train are already defined
print("AFTER PREPARE FOR ML: ", len(X_train_raw), len(y_train))
X_train_synth, y_train_synth = h.inject_synthetic_data(X_train_fold=X_train, y_train_fold=y_train, shape=X_train_raw.shape, variational_autoencoder=vae, fraction_synthetic=fraction_synthetic, window_size=window_size, seed=42, rebalance=True)
print("AFTER INJECT SYNTHETIC DATA: ", len(X_train_synth), len(y_train_synth))
if model_name == 'svm':
model = model_class(**params, probability=True)
else:
model = model_class(**params)
model.fit(X_train_synth, y_train_synth)
trained_models[model_name] = model
X_test = h.prepare_for_ml(X=X_test_raw, y=y_test, wl=window_size) # p_train, y_train are already defined
# Evaluate on hold-out set: confusion matrices with TPR and FPR, balanced accuracy, F1-score, AUPRC, AUROC, ROC curve, PR curve
y_pred = model.predict(X_test)
y_proba = model.predict_proba(X_test)[:, 1] # Probabilities needed for AUC and PR
confusion_matrices[model_name] = confusion_matrix(y_test, y_pred)
metrics[model_name] = {
'balanced_accuracy': balanced_accuracy_score(y_test, y_pred),
'f1_score': f1_score(y_test, y_pred),
'auprc': average_precision_score(y_test, y_proba),
'auroc': roc_auc_score(y_test, y_proba),
'roc_curve': roc_curve(y_test, y_proba),
'pr_curve': precision_recall_curve(y_test, y_proba)
}
return trained_models, confusion_matrices, metrics
# Retrain the models with loaded parameters
trained_models, confusion_matrices, metrics = train_models(models, best_params_dict, X_train_raw, y_train, X_test_raw, y_test)
with open(f"output/ml/{date_time}_ml_trained_models.pkl", 'wb') as f:
pickle.dump(trained_models, f)
with open(f"output/ml/{date_time}_ml_confusion_matrices.pkl", 'wb') as f:
pickle.dump(confusion_matrices, f)
with open(f"output/ml/{date_time}_ml_evaluation_metrics.pkl", 'wb') as f:
pickle.dump(metrics, f)
